Achieve full control with this next generation restaurant management software. A complete solution, from taking orders to billing and tax reports.
flowRate = (pulseCount / PULSES_PER_LITER) * 60.0; // L/min totalLiters += flowRate / 60.0; // Add volume for 1 second
Serial.print("Flow Rate: "); Serial.print(flowRate); Serial.print(" L/min\t\tTotal: "); Serial.print(totalLiters); Serial.println(" L");
Until then, the methods described above (VCO + potentiometer) are the industry standard for simulating the YF-S201 in Proteus. To directly answer the question: There is no official YF-S201 Proteus library . You will not find a single file to download and drop into your LIBRARY folder. However, that should not stop your simulation work.
pulseCount = 0; lastTime = now; attachInterrupt(digitalPinToInterrupt(2), pulseCounter, FALLING);
Works seamlessly with all major restaurant hardware
Supports OPOS drivers, Windows drivers, and direct COM port commands
Sold in 75+ countries worldwide
Join thousands of restaurant owners worldwide who trust Abacre Restaurant POS for their business operations. yf-s201 proteus library
Trusted by restaurant owners around the world
"I opened my first restaurant and was searching for non-expensive and robust restaurant management software. After considering many different systems I found that some of them are very expensive and others quite buggy. Lastly I concluded that only Abacre Restaurant Point of Sale fully satisfies my needs and I bought it."
Download the full-featured 30-day trial version. No credit card required.
Version:
flowRate = (pulseCount / PULSES_PER_LITER) * 60.0; // L/min totalLiters += flowRate / 60.0; // Add volume for 1 second
Serial.print("Flow Rate: "); Serial.print(flowRate); Serial.print(" L/min\t\tTotal: "); Serial.print(totalLiters); Serial.println(" L");
Until then, the methods described above (VCO + potentiometer) are the industry standard for simulating the YF-S201 in Proteus. To directly answer the question: There is no official YF-S201 Proteus library . You will not find a single file to download and drop into your LIBRARY folder. However, that should not stop your simulation work.
pulseCount = 0; lastTime = now; attachInterrupt(digitalPinToInterrupt(2), pulseCounter, FALLING);
Join thousands of satisfied restaurant owners using Abacre POS
Get Started Now